80 Minutes, Not Rated (but kinda R)
Written and Directed by Chad Crawford Kinkle
Synopsis:
Dementer follows Katie, a young woman who flees a backwoods cult and takes a job at a care center for special needs adults in her determination to do some good with her life. But despite her best intentions, Katie can’t escape the signs that “the devils” are coming for Stephanie, a woman with Down syndrome she cares for, who keeps getting sicker despite Katie’s rituals to ward off evil spirits.
Kinkle wanted to make a movie with his sister (who plays Stephanie in the film), who has special needs, which is great, and the effort he put into writing and filming this story shows the care he took to make sure it was “safe” for her to do, while maintaining a consistent level of quality is clear.
